Output 29be52bb19922032b262d005941c134098a53256480e0a181d611a0fb92dfcaa:0

value
188940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8afc264e0eb1cfdaba28865bfbdad6d6f7d01517 OP_EQUAL
address
3EMuEgNiFyUto63Ue1HEhsj16guLVDSK7s
transaction
29be52bb19922032b262d005941c134098a53256480e0a181d611a0fb92dfcaa
confirmations
397088
spent
true